The African Development Bank (AfDB) has praised Morocco's Jossour 2030 program as a significant step in financing the country's economy. The initiative, launched by the Moroccan government, aims to mobilize resources for sustainable development projects.

According to a statement from the AfDB, the program represents a new phase in economic cooperation, focusing on infrastructure, renewable energy, and social inclusion. The bank's support underscores its commitment to Morocco's long-term growth strategy.

Jossour 2030 is part of Morocco's broader efforts to diversify its economy and attract foreign investment. The AfDB's endorsement highlights the program's alignment with international development goals.
